Weather & Climate in La Joya de Los Sachas, Ecuador

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.

La Joya de Los Sachas has a warm climate with an average annual temperature of 77°F (25°C). Winters average 76°F in January while summers reach 75°F in July / relatively mild seasonal variation. The area gets 309 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 132.0 inches (wetter than the 38-inch national average). The city sits at an elevation of 981 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 76°F (24°C) 8.9 in Driest
February 77°F (25°C) 9.0 in
March 77°F (25°C) 12.2 in
April 76°F (25°C) 14.7 in Wettest
May 76°F (24°C) 13.9 in
June 75°F (24°C) 14.0 in
July 75°F (24°C) 12.3 in Coldest
August 76°F (24°C) 9.1 in
September 77°F (25°C) 10.4 in
October 77°F (25°C) 12.1 in
November 78°F (25°C) 11.7 in Warmest
December 78°F (25°C) 9.5 in

La Joya de Los Sachas has a seasonal temperature swing of 2°F / from 75°F in July to 78°F in November. Total annual precipitation is 137.8 inches, with April being the wettest month (14.7") and January the driest (8.9").
